rsync: link_stat < PATH > не удалось: нет такого файла или каталога (2)

работал с RSYNC над проектом командной строки, чтобы синхронизировать мой телефон с моей папкой с музыкой на основе ряда ... опций. Не уверен, почему это не удается, но здесь идет:

Команда: sudo rsync -arvRn --progress --temp-dir=/home/test/ --files-from=/home/test/Scripts/phone-music-sync.txt /home/test/Music/ /home/test/Phone/sdcard/Music/

И файл phone-music-sync.txt:

    artist\ path/album\ path/
    artist2\ path/

Я получаю следующие ошибки:

rsync: link_stat "artist\ path/album\ path" failed: No such file or directory (2)
rsync: link_stat "artist2\ path/" failed: No such file or directory (2)

Теперь - не знаю, что я здесь делаю не так, но я могу cd попасть в каталоги просто отлично. Я могу видеть файлы. Если я избавлюсь от записи --files-from и заменю ее отдельным путем, rsync будет работать нормально.

Итак:

  1. Каталоги действительно существуют, и в именах путей почти ВСЕГДА есть пробелы.
  2. В первой записи есть файлы, а во второй записи в phone-music-sync.txt есть каталоги, которые нужно найти.
  3. Из-за чего-то, что я не могу понять, мне нужно выполнить команду sudo, потому что телефон монтируется только для пользователя root.

Мысли? Меня сводило с ума. :)

-Шоу

4
задан 10 December 2012 в 01:04

0 ответов

Другие вопросы по тегам:

Похожие вопросы: